I am a Pennsylvania resident laid off from a job in another state, where should I file a claim for unemployment benefits?

0

If an individual worked only in a state other than Pennsylvania and all of the earnings were reported to the other state, the claim for benefits should be filed against that state. For a link to other states’ unemployment services, click here: http://atlas.doleta.gov/map.asp.
